Likewise, how much is a matte finish on a car?
"The average cost of a matte-finishedpaint job for most of our models is $2,500," he said. "It certainlytends towards customers who want to make more of a statement withtheir vehicle." Numerous auto makers offer factorymatte finishes, and there's a trend toward mattepaint in the automotive aftermarket.

Hereof, is a matte paint job hard to maintain?
MYTH #2: It's hard to take care of a mattepainted car. Taking care of a matte painted car is nomore work than properly caring for a glossy car.Matte finishes are way less susceptible to clear coatscratches and swirl marks simply because the matte finish isnon-reflective.
